Transaction 75387ea3c7b528acb6e1fcd07924b3d9a3784085dc701d614c67dc73770e3051

1 Input
2 Outputs
  • 75387ea3c7b528acb6e1fcd07924b3d9a3784085dc701d614c67dc73770e3051:0
  • value  1350268
    address  3Nrkbv8S8RyBkcp2vxvU9diiRrmxnVYsK2
  • 75387ea3c7b528acb6e1fcd07924b3d9a3784085dc701d614c67dc73770e3051:1
  • value  34684011
    address  33FaQ1PNc4j1jzvFye8wK4hLwsHMCKccwQ